Oklahoma Trail Chasers
  
Oklahoma Trail Chasers

LOCATION:

Oklahoma

ABOUT:

The Oklahoma Trailchasers were founded in 1990 as an Oklahoma City OK based club open to any type 4WD vehicle. Over 80 members from throughout Oklahoma and surrounding states. All have a wealth of experience on many different vehicles and are willing to help others upgrade their vehicles. Even if you lack experience or knowledge, we can help you.

MEMBERSHIP:

Membership forms can be requested by mail (see above address), email or printed out from this site and mailed to our club address above along with a check to match your choice of membership style. The form available in this site contains 2 pages and both must be filled out.

  • Family membership = $45
  • Individual membership = $40
  • Associate = $35(no voting rights, out of state only)
